Description

Very rarely found on the market, with a spectacular view to the rear, sits this impressive, four bed detached family home on Highmoor, Kirkhill. This property will attract a large amount of interest due to a huge amount of space internally to put your own stamp on plus a wonderful garden to the rear with uninterrupted views. Kirkhill is a very popular choice with families, not only due to its proximity to Abbeyfield’s first school but also within walking distance to the historic town of Morpeth centre where you will find an array of local bars, restaurants, river walks and shopping delights to choose from.

The property briefly comprises: - Entrance porch and hallway, downstairs W.C, impressive lounge with floods of light due to the double aspect windows which make full use of the stunning garden views, separate dining room, fitted kitchen with an abundance of storage and a separate utility space.

To the upper floor of the accommodation, there are four spacious bedrooms all of which offer a view from every room and can be adapted to suit your family’s needs. The family bathroom has been fitted with W.C., hand basin, bath and shower over bath.

Externally there is a garage with private driveway to the front, whilst to the rear there is a spectacular level grassed garden and patio which is fully enclosed and will be a real winner with those who enjoy outdoor living at its finest.
